When external vendors handle customer records, host cloud software, or connect to your internal network, their security gaps directly threaten your business. Relying on casual handshakes or unverified vendor promises leaves you blind to how third parties protect your confidential data. A single compromised supplier or an overlooked ex-contractor login can lead to data theft, service downtime, and severe client fallout. A formal Vendor & Third-Party Risk Management Policy establishes strict, repeatable safeguards for every outside partner you hire.

The resulting document sets concrete boundaries across the entire supplier lifecycle. It standardizes pre-engagement due diligence, mandates essential security clauses in commercial contracts, and governs how user access is provisioned and revoked. By maintaining an accurate vendor inventory and outlining structured offboarding procedures, your organization ensures sensitive data is safely returned or destroyed as soon as a partnership ends.

Why does a small company need a formal third-party risk policy?

Even small teams rely on cloud services, payment processors, and outsourced contractors. Enterprise clients increasingly ask to see vendor oversight policies before signing contracts. Having this documented process shows customers and partners that you manage downstream data security with accountability.
